Sound from the CPC can be a problem if the system is running PulseAudio (as most current Linux distos do). One possible workaround is simply killing the PulseAudio server before starting JavaCPCor prefixing the Java command with "pasuspender" to suspend PA.(For the latter approach, browsers or media players that currently use PA need to be closed first or suspending will not work.)
